The D.C. Council on Tuesday unanimously agreed that the District should recognize gay marriages performed in other jurisdictions, a likely step toward nation’s capital legalizing same sex marriage.
“A marriage elsewhere is a marriage in the District,” said Ward 1 Councilman Jim Graham, who is openly gay. “This is a very important step forward.”
